2018 Regular Session
SB2   by Senator Barrow Peacock      

STATE POLICE RET FUND:  Authorizes payments funded by the system experience account to certain retirees and beneficiaries. (2/3 - CA 10s29(F)) (6/30/18) (EG $5,163,742 APV)

Current Status:  Signed by the Governor - Act 643

Action sort history by ascending dates
06/01 S    Effective date 6/30/2018.   
06/01 S    Signed by the Governor. Becomes Act No. 643.   
05/18 S    Sent to the Governor by the Secretary of the Senate on 5/22/2018.   
05/18 H    Signed by the Speaker of the House.   
05/18 S    Enrolled. Signed by the President of the Senate.   
05/17 S    Received from the House without amendments.   
05/17 H    Read third time by title, roll called on final passage, yeas 87, nays 0. The bill, having received two-thirds vote of the elected members, was finally passed, ordered to the Senate.   
05/16 H    Scheduled for floor debate on 05/17/18.   
05/16 H    Read by title, passed to 3rd reading.   
05/16 H    Reported without Legislative Bureau amendments.   
05/16 H    Reported favorably (16-0). Referred to the Legislative Bureau.   
04/19 H    Read by title, recommitted to the Committee on Appropriations.   
04/18 H    Reported favorably (5-0). To be recommitted to the Committee on Appropriations.   
03/22 H    Read by title, under the rules, referred to the Committee on Retirement.   
03/21 H    Received in the House from the Senate, read by title, lies over under the rules.   
03/21 S    Read by title, passed by a vote of 30 yeas and 7 nays, and sent to the House. Motion to reconsider tabled.   
03/20 S    Read by title and passed to third reading and final passage.   
03/19 S    Rules suspended. Reported favorably.   
03/14 S    Read by title. Committee amendments read and adopted; ordered engrossed and recommitted to the Committee on Finance.   
03/13 S    Reported with amendments.   
03/12 S    Introduced in the Senate; read by title. Rules suspended. Read second time and referred to the Committee on Retirement.   
01/22 S    Prefiled and under the rules provisionally referred to the Committee on Retirement.
